announcing jpg magazine

Derek and I are starting a new magazine to celebrate the creativity of our fellow photographers, and you’re invited.

“JPG Magazine is for people who love imagemaking without attitude. It’s about the kind of photography you get when you love the moment more than the camera. It’s for photographers who, like us, have found themselves online, sharing their work, and would like to see that work in print.”

JPG Magazine is now accepting submissions the first issue. The theme: Origin.
